Side-hung driving motor assembly of electric vehicle

The invention provides a side-hung driving motor assembly of an electric vehicle, and belongs to the technical field of electric vehicles. The problem that an existing electric vehicle with a side-hung driving motor is poor in balance is solved. The electric vehicle comprises wheels, the side-hung driving motor assembly comprises a bottom fork and a motor, the bottom fork comprises a left fork armand a right fork arm, the wheels are arranged between the left fork arm and the right fork arm, the side-hung driving motor assembly further comprises a speed reducing and changing mechanism, the left fork arm is bent towards the wheels, and a concave installation space is formed in the outer side of the left fork arm. The motor is located in the installation space and fixedly connected with theleft fork arm, an installation cavity is formed in the inner side of the rear end of the left fork arm, the speed reducing and changing mechanism is arranged in the installation cavity, the inner sidewall of the right fork arm is concavely arranged in the direction away from the wheel to form a receding space, and the motor is connected with the wheel through the speed reducing and changing mechanism. The electric vehicle with the side-hung driving motor has the advantage of being good in balance.

Easy-to-disassemble drill rod and drill rod automatic assembling and disassembling equipment applied to same

The invention discloses an easy-to-disassemble drill rod. The easy-to-disassemble drill rod comprises a rod body, a connecting head, a connecting tail and a connecting nut, wherein the connecting headand the connecting tail are connected to the two ends of the rod body, the connecting head is provided with an axial rectangular pyramid table, the connecting tail is provided with a rectangular pyramid hollow, and a synchronous pulley is arranged on the outer circle surface of the connecting nut. Through coaxial matching of the rectangular pyramid table and the rectangular pyramid hollow, the drill rod can be rapidly assembled and disassembled, and the advantages of being large in bearing torque, long in service life, easy to disassemble, low in cost and the like are achieved. Drilling rod automatic assembling and disassembling equipment applied to the easy-to-disassemble drill rod is arranged on one side of a drilling machine, and comprises a connecting nut assembling and disassemblingmechanism, a drill rod assembling and disassembling mechanism and a control system. The connecting nut assembling and disassembling mechanism can quickly assemble and disassemble the connecting nut, so that manual operation is replaced by mechanical action; the drill rod assembling and disassembling mechanism is high in automation degree, automatic assembling and disassembling of the drill rod arerealized, the labor intensity of operators is greatly reduced, and the working efficiency is improved; and a drill rod circulation box of the drilling rod automatic assembling and disassembling equipment is large in capacity, and the problems of placing, carrying and transporting of the drill rod are solved at the same time.

Clutch and vehicle with same

The invention discloses a clutch and also discloses a vehicle with the clutch. The clutch comprises a body, a friction piece, a combination piece, a force transmission piece, a piston and an elastic piece, wherein the body is internally provided with an accommodating cavity; the force transmission piece can be pivotably arranged in the accommodating cavity; the piston is movably arranged in the accommodating cavity and between a separation position and a combination position; on the combination position, the piston is contacted with the force transmission piece and applies a first driving force to the force transmission piece; the force transmission piece is contacted with the combination piece and applies a second driving force to the combination piece so as to ensure that the combination piece and the fraction piece can be conveniently combined; the distance between the contact part of the piston and the force transmission piece and the pivoting point of the force transmission piece is greater than that between the contact part of the force transmission piece and the combination piece and the pivoting point of the force transmission piece. The clutch disclosed by the embodiment of the invention has the advantages of large torque capacity, more smooth driving force transmission, no need of increasing the pressure of hydraulic oil, small size and the like.

Dual-clutch automatic transmission device

Disclosed is a dual-clutch automatic transmission device. The dual-clutch automatic transmission device comprises an inner input shaft, an outer input shaft, two countershafts, a dual clutch, a differential assembly, a plurality of normally-engaged gear sets and a plurality of synchronizer devices, wherein the inner input shaft and the outer input shaft are coaxially arranged, and the normally-engaged gear sets are arranged on the shafts respectively. The dual-clutch automatic transmission device is characterized in that a first-speed gear and a second-speed gear serve as low-speed gears and are arranged at the shaft ends of a shaft system of a gearbox respectively; a first-speed driven gear and a reverse driven gear are arranged on the same countershaft; the center distance between the countershaft where the first-speed driven gear is located and the inner input shaft is larger than that between the other countershaft and the inner input shaft, and the center distance between the countershaft where the first-speed driven gear is located and the outer input shaft is larger than that between the other countershaft and the outer input shaft. The dual-clutch automatic transmission device can provide seven or six forward gears and one reverse gear and has the advantages that the structure is simple, reverse motion safety is high, the number of gears is large and the gear transmission ratio degree and the freedom are high, and therefore the dual-clutch automatic transmission device is excellent in comfort performance and lower in oil consumption.

Step transition continuously variable transmission scheme

The invention discloses a stepless speed changing transmission scheme. According to the scheme, a metal belt type stepless speed changing unit, a forward gear and reverse gear planetary gear mechanism, a range shift planetary gear mechanism and a transition gear mechanism between an input shaft and an output shaft of a speed changer are mainly included. Two transmission routes are placed between the input shaft and the output shaft of the speed changer, one route is a serial-connecting route of the stepless speed changing unit and the range shift mechanism, and the other route a transition gear transmission route. The second route only has a transient effect. Before range shift mechanism gear shifting, the transmission ratios of the two routes are the same, and transition from the stepless speed changing unit route to the transition gear route is carried out. After the transition is completed, the transmission ratio of the stepless speed changer is changed, the transmission ratios of the two routes are the same again, transition from the transition gear route to the stepless speed changing unit route is carried out, and after the transition is completed, the stepless speed changing unit transmission ratio can be changed. So far, gear shifting is completed. During the gear shifting process, the two routes have simultaneous transmission moment, power interrupting does not exist, clutch and brake driving and driven friction pieces have no relative rotating, impact does not exist, and the overall gear ratio of the speed changer is expanded.

A cylindrical hybrid magnetic coupling

The invention discloses a cylindrical hybrid magnetic coupling. The shaft coupling includes a cylindrical structure 1 and a cylindrical structure 2. The cylindrical structure 1 includes an outer cylinder, a mounting cylinder 1 and a plurality of magnets 1, and the cylindrical structure 2 includes an inner cylinder, a mounting cylinder 2 and a plurality of magnets 2. The installation cylinder one is located in the outer cylinder and is connected with the outer cylinder. A plurality of magnets are arranged around the central axis of the installation cylinder one and installed on the installation cylinder one. The second installation cylinder is located outside the inner cylinder and connected with the inner cylinder. A plurality of second magnets are arranged around the central axis of the second installation cylinder and installed on the second installation cylinder. There are two working conditions in the present invention. When the first magnet and the second magnet partially overlap in the radial space, the first working condition of the present invention is similar to the permanent magnet synchronous coupling; when the first magnet and the second magnet do not overlap in the radial space, this The second working condition of the invention is similar to the permanent magnet eddy current coupling; the present invention can change the magnetic moment by changing the axial relative position of the outer cylinder and the inner cylinder, so as to realize the stable conversion of the working condition during operation.

Stepless speed change servo planetary gear transmission capable of being broken and twisted

The invention relates to the technical field of transmissions, and particularly discloses a stepless speed change servo planetary gear transmission capable of being broken and twisted. The stepless speed change servo planetary gear transmission comprises a cross planetary input shaft, a transmission unit, a CVT (continuously variable transmission) main belt wheel, a CVT auxiliary belt wheel, an auxiliary belt wheel connecting shaft, an auxiliary belt wheel connecting shaft small gear and an output shaft connecting large gear, wherein the transmission unit is in transmission connection with the cross planetary input shaft, and the CVT main belt wheel is in transmission connection with the transmission unit, the CVT auxiliary belt wheel is in transmission connection with the CVT main belt wheel, the auxiliary belt wheel connecting shaft, the auxiliary belt wheel connecting shaft small gear and the output shaft connecting large gear are in transmission connection, and the output shaft connecting large gear is in transmission connection with the cross planetary input shaft. Compared with an AT transmission, a DCT transmission and a CVT transmission, the transmission is large in bearing torque, fast in speed change, smooth in process, long in service life, simple in structure and low in manufacturing cost; and meanwhile, the barriers of manufacturing technologies of various types of transmissions are avoided, and the effects of energy conservation and emission reduction are achieved.

Anti-backlash type steering transmission shaft steel ball retainer

The invention discloses an anti-backlash type steering transmission shaft steel ball retainer. Six rows of parallel ball bowls used for fixing steel balls are arranged on the steel ball retainer, thebearing torque is large, and three rows of C-shaped openings are formed in the circumference of the steel ball retainer by 120 degrees; bulges of the C-shaped openings are in arc shapes, and the middles of the C-shaped openings are of hollow structures; each C-shaped opening comprises two eccentric cylinders and a cylinder, an elastically-deformable arc surface is formed, the cylinder is in interference fit with ball grooves of a transmission shaft and a transmission shaft sleeve, and the arc surface is in close fit with the transmission shaft sleeve to eliminate a radial gap during working; and the bulges of the C-shaped openings are in the arc shapes and are in interference fit with the ball grooves of the transmission shaft and the transmission shaft sleeve. According to the anti-backlash type steering transmission shaft steel ball retainer, after the steel balls, the shaft and the shaft sleeve are abraded to generate gaps, the radial gaps are eliminated through C-shaped stressing,abnormal sounds are avoided, the six rows of steel balls transmit the torque, the bearing torque is larger and more reliable, and the retainer is excellent in abrasion resistance, high in volume stability and long in service life and is applied to the technical field of automobiles.

Optional clutch

An optional clutch, comprising: an inner ring coupling sleeve, an outer ring coupling sleeve, a spline hub, an inner ring ring gear and an outer ring ring gear, and is characterized in that the spline hub is provided with two integrated coaxial sleeves The spline hub of the inner ring and the spline hub of the outer ring, on the spline hub of the outer ring, there are interlocking gears for the coupling sleeve of the inner ring and the coupling sleeve of the outer ring, and the coupling sleeve of the inner ring and the coupling sleeve of the outer ring respectively The outer ring coupling sleeve is axially provided with an inner ring coupling sleeve transmission rack and an outer ring coupling sleeve transmission rack that can mesh with the inner and outer ring coupling sleeve linkage gears, so that the outer ring coupling sleeve is subjected to an external force along the axial direction of the optional clutch. When pushing, the coupling sleeve of the inner ring is linked with the reverse movement of the external force, so that the coupling sleeve of the inner ring and the ring gear of the inner ring, and the coupling sleeve of the outer ring and the gear ring of the outer ring can be selectively fitted or separated. The invention has the beneficial effects of small volume, large bearing torque, strong impact resistance, high transmission efficiency and simple structure.
